Fz600 Gulf
rewired the rear of the bike and not too soon either. The fuses fell apart and the PO (not Paul) used those silly blue connectors instead of solder and Jap spade connectors. Also the suspension bush finally arrived today (from Japan) and I rebuilt/fitted the suspension. Yay is moves now went for a little spin and seems to run OK considering its been outside for 3 months. now to get it MOT'd and 6 months Tax and use it a bit and see what else needs doing before it comes off again for a rebuild. Excessive petrol use?
the air is not as dense in hot weather so you need to open the throttle more to get the fuel in. Also fuel expands when warm so always fill up early morning/ late at night.
